New feat in cardiology
As a pioneer event in the coastal belt, Omega Hospital in the City has achieved a new feat in cardiology by closing a large hole in the heart of a six-year-old child without a surgery.
Informing this to media persons here on Saturday, senior Cardiologist Dr K Mukund, who handled the case successfully, said the job was done in four hours with the help of a special US-made device in Omega Hospital. Father of the girl is an auto driver, hence the expenses of the work was looked after by the recently founded Heartscan Foundation and Research Centre. The baby was discharged on the third day of the surgery without any medication. The child is normal now and needs no check-up, Dr Mukund said.
